After ligation and desulfonation, you will certainly be left with an indigenous peptide signed up with by a leucine. Sulfur-containing amino acids, such as cysteine and methionine, can oxidize quickly, developing issues throughout synthesis, and bring about unwanted disulfide bridges (when it comes to cysteine). You may have the ability to substitute these residues for non-sulfur-containing deposits such as serine or norleucine. Are artificial peptides steroids?

Are peptides steroids? No, peptides and steroids are different molecules. Peptides are chains of amino acids, while steroids are ring-shaped fatty particles. Both can assist you develop muscle and burn body fat, yet they do it via different procedures.

A peptide is a short string of 2 to 50 amino acids, created by a condensation response, collaborating through a covalent bond. [1] Consecutive covalent bonds with added amino acids generate a peptide chain and the building block of healthy proteins. Researchers created various applications through artificial peptides, consisting of epitope-specific antibody advancement versus pathogenic proteins, protein function studies, and protein characterization and recognition. On the various other hand, artificial peptides enable study on important cell signaling enzymes such as proteases and kinases, primarily to recognize enzyme-substrate interactions.
